Is Tuesday Really the Best Day for Cheap copyright Flights?
Lots of air enthusiasts are always looking for the best deals on flights. One piece of guidance you often come across is that Tuesdays are the most affordable days to book copyright tickets. This belief has been passed down for years, but is there any truth to it? The truth can be a bit mixed. While there's no assurance that you'll always snag a bargain on Tuesday, there are some factors at play that might make it a little more likely.
- Consider, airlines often release their weekly sales on Tuesdays.
- Plus, many passengers are busy with work or other commitments during the week, meaning Tuesday flights might be comparatively in demand.
However, keep in mind that airfare prices are constantly fluctuating based on a multitude of factors. Elements including the time of year, destination, fuel costs, and even past events can all influence ticket prices. So while Tuesday might be a good starting point for your airline search, don't dismiss other days completely.
The best strategy is to be open to change, research prices across different time periods, and use flight tracking tools to notify you when fares drop. Happy journeying!
